Regiment | 7th Wiltshire |
---|---|
Location | France, MONDICOURT |
Entry | Weather :- Wet. Strength :- Officers 44 ORs 833 Detached Officers 5 ORs 83 2nd Lt E BYRNE rejoined from leave to UK 2nd Lt L C OSMEN promoted Lieut from 5/2/18 2 ORs rejoined from leave to UK 2 ORs rejoined from detachment 2 ORs struck off strength. The following letter dated 21/9/18 received from the GOC 50th Division:- "I wish to thank all ranks for their excellent behaviour while at Martin Eglise. Being placed in the vicinity of a large town after three years in Salonica it might well have been otherwise. The Base Commandant in a letter received today says:- "You have left a legacy that will last to the end of the War in the admiration and respect of the French people for the British Army due to the model behaviour of your splendid Division". This is borne out by the Sous Prefet who writes;- "Pendant tout votre sejour dans l'arrondissment relations les plus courtoises et les plus ammeables n'ont cesse d'exister entre vos soldats et les officers de votre Division et la population Dieppoise, que conservera de vous un souvenier encor parfait que celui quelle conserve du sejour des soldats du 20th Corps Francais in 1916. "I feel confident that this high standard of behaviour and consideration for the French will always be maintained wherever the 50th Division may go". Sd. A C Jackson, Major General Commanding 50th Division |
